DataTable 轉換為 List 集合

2022-09-15 06:18:10 字數 345 閱讀 1378

今天原本想從本地資料庫裡面讀取資料,學習一下linq的語法,想不到把資料讀取出來後竟然在想怎麼把它轉換為list集合,其實我用的是泛型,但是,我只需要資料,所以就直接list。

也許是自己太久沒接觸c#了,都有點生疏,覺得可以實現(但不能說好吧),轉換**如下:

public listconnectsql()

//通過行跟列的迴圈,所有的資料加入list

for (int i = 0; i < dt.rows.count; i++)

}conn.close();

return list;

}最後發現得到的集合對我學習linq也沒用,所以,只能當成是純粹的寫來玩的,哈哈……

把DataTable轉換為List

前一篇有學習過 把list轉換為datatable 那此篇,將是學習反向,把datatable轉換為list。這個方法使用的較多。很多情況之後,從資料讀出來的資料是dataset或是datatable。需要把它們轉換為list之後,再轉換為json。下面insus.net寫乙個擴充套件方法 接下來,...

把DataTable轉換為List

前一篇有學習過 把list轉換為datatable 那此篇,將是學習反向,把datatable轉換為list。這個方法使用的較多。很多情況之後,從資料讀出來的資料是dataset或是datatable。需要把它們轉換為list之後,再轉換為json。下面insus.net寫乙個擴充套件方法 接下來,...

C 集合轉換為DataTable

該類就用了幾個型別,如int,int?string,所以其它型別就先沒管。用到的類 public class tb projects public string projectname 編碼 public string projectcode public int parentid public i...